It's Monday morning, December
15, 2036. An autonomous vehicle
drops off two engineers in front of a gear manufacturing facility in Metro Detroit. They punch in for work on their wristwatches and pay Uber for the ride on a smartphone. One of the engineers begins walking the shop floor, monitoring a series of collaborative robots using a tablet
the size of a paperback novel. These
robots interact right on the floor with
the minimal staff scheduled to oversee
manufacturing operations. Another
engineer wears an interactive headset
and begins training a group of new engineers (in real time) from China using some form of augmented reality.
